Enlargement and contraction considerations - In climates with hanging temperature differences, zinc roofing usually expands and contracts during heating and cooling cycles greater than aluminum steel methods. Your contractor should make sure that your system can accommodate this thermal movement. Limited engineering options - There are restricted uplift-examined options accessible for most types of zinc standing seam metallic roofs. If you discover one, it can most certainly be a mechanical seam and not a snap-lock profile. Copper is a reddish-orange metallic that's malleable, ductile, and has very excessive thermal and electrical conductivity. This will lead to decrease power bills and a more snug living atmosphere yr-round. Cedar is a sustainable and renewable resource. Many cedar shingle suppliers provide environmentally accountable sourcing choices, making cedar shingles an eco-pleasant choice for environmentally-acutely aware homeowners. Cedar is naturally resistant to decay, rot, and insect infestations, because of the pure oils and resins it contains. This resistance reduces the probability of pricey repairs or replacements due to pest harm or moisture-associated points. Cedar shingles are known for their potential to withstand a wide range of weather situations, from heavy rain and snow to intense sunlight. 900 per sq. (a hundred sq. feet) for cedar shingle roofing installation. Whereas this initial price may seem high, the long-time period benefits of cedar shingles typically justify the investment. With correct care and maintenance, cedar shingle roofs can last between 20 to 40 years. Factors resembling climate, publicity to sunlight, and upkeep practices can influence the lifespan of the roof. Common inspections and repairs can help prolong the longevity of cedar shingle roofs. These are indicators that your shingles are nearing the tip of their life expectancy. Granules in Gutters: If your gutters are stuffed with shingle granules, it’s a sign that your shingles are deteriorating. Roof Valleys: In case your roof shingles are lacking or falling apart on this area, it’s a definite sign you need a brand new roof. Flashing Harm: If your flashing around vents, skylights, and chimneys is cracked or broken, water can seep in, leading to a number of different issues. Sagging Roof: A sagging roof is typically an indicator of a structural subject and ought to be addressed instantly.
